Mendicant Nuns

Two Japanese mendicant nuns, who make their living by begging, circa 1865. (Photo by Felice Beato/Spencer Arnold/Hulton Archive/Getty Images)

EDITORS COMMENTS
This black and white portrait, taken by renowned photographer Felice Beato in 1865, showcases the resilience and devotion of two Japanese mendicant nuns. The image transports us back to a time when these women relied on begging as their means of survival. In this intimate moment frozen in time, we witness the strength emanating from their eyes and weathered faces. Their traditional attire reflects their commitment to religious worship and signifies their dedication to a higher power. Despite the hardships they face daily, these nuns embody grace and dignity. Beato's masterful composition draws our attention solely to these remarkable women against a simple backdrop, emphasizing their importance within the frame. The monochromatic color scheme enhances the timeless quality of this photograph.
